Complete Blood Count with Differential (CBC)
Series of blood tests that provides information about the components of blood including red blood cells, white blood cells, and platelets. CBC test results can help diagnose diseases and determine their severity.
These tests may be measured any time of the day without fasting.
Hemoglobin
Normal range:
- Male: 13.5 - 17.5 g/dL
- Female: 12.0 - 16.0 g/Dl
Hematocrit
Percent of total blood volume that is made up of red cells.
Normal range:
- Male: 40 - 55%
- Female: 36 - 48%
Platelet count
Normal range adult: 150,000 - 400,000/mL
White blood cell (WBC) count
Normal range adult: 5,000-10,000
